Fourth Court of Appeals San Antonio, Texas April 9, 2025 No. 04-25-00045-CR IN RE Mason Lynn KELLNER, Relator Original Proceeding ORDER On January 17, 2025, Mason Lynn Kellner filed an application for writ of habeas corpus, arguing that “he is being held without bond in the 445 [sic] Judicial District Court on a pre-trial revocation.” This court does not, however, have original jurisdiction to issue a writ of habeas corpus in a criminal matter. See TEX. GOV’T CODE ANN. § 22.221(d); TEX. CODE CRIM. PRO. ANN. art. 11.05. Accordingly, we DISMISS Kellner’s application for writ of habeas corpus for want of jurisdiction.
It is so ORDERED on April 9, 2025.
